, the game holds up well in both docked and handheld modes. While there is a slight dip in resolution when playing handheld, the beautiful cel-shaded art style masks most "jagged edges," keeping the visual spectacle intact. However, players should be aware that the online multiplayer has been noted for significant lag and a lack of a private lobby system for friends. Buying Guide: Where to Play
